This summer I am going to travel on bus with this “Hiru (daytime) Pass” which allows me to travel unlimited under the following conditions:

magic card!

                             


·        Valid from  10:00 -17:00 for three month;

·         For locally operated Nishitetsu bus only (you can’t get on underground, JR and Nishitetsu railways with this);

·        Free travel zone is limited (within around 15 -20 km from City Centre).


With this, I have been enjoying bus travel freely which is a fresh experience for me. The best thing is, I don’t have to worry about heatstroke and sudden rain.
